Ceramic floor replacement involves removing existing ceramic tiles and installing new ones to refresh the look of a space or address underlying issues. This service typically includes the careful removal of old, damaged, or outdated tiles, preparing the surface beneath, and laying down new ceramic tiles that match the style and pattern desired by the property owner. Skilled contractors ensure the new flooring is properly aligned and securely adhered, resulting in a durable surface that enhances the overall appearance of the room. This process can be customized to suit different areas, whether it’s a kitchen, bathroom, or entryway, providing a clean and polished finish.
One of the primary reasons homeowners seek ceramic floor replacement is to solve problems caused by wear and tear over time. Cracked or chipped tiles, loose or hollow areas, and grout deterioration can make floors unsafe and unsightly. Water damage, staining, and mold growth are common issues in bathrooms and kitchens that can compromise the integrity of existing tiles. Replacing the ceramic flooring not only restores the visual appeal but also helps eliminate these problems, creating a safer, more hygienic environment. It’s an effective way to address damage that can’t be fixed through simple repairs like re-grouting or patching.

The overview below groups typical Ceramic Floor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sarasota County,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or ceramic floor repairs, such as replacing a few tiles, usually range from $250 to $600. Many routine repair projects fall within this middle range, depending on tile type and labor rates.
Partial Replacement - Replacing larger sections of flooring, like a small room or hallway, generally costs between $1,200 and $3,000. Larger or more complex areas can push costs higher, but most projects stay within this range.
Full Floor Replacement - Complete removal and installation of new ceramic flooring in an entire room or area often ranges from $3,000 to $8,000. Many full replacements fall into this range, with some high-end or intricate designs reaching higher prices.
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Extensive renovations or custom-designed installations can exceed $10,000, especially for large spaces or premium materials. While less common, these projects represent the higher end of the cost spectrum handled by local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
